Summary

This PR adds a lightweight middleware/sse package for Fiber v3.

The middleware focuses on the SSE transport primitives that need to be
Fiber-native:

  • SendStreamWriter based streaming
  • SSE response headers
  • event, comment, and retry frame formatting
  • per-write flushing
  • heartbeat comments
  • Last-Event-ID access
  • stream lifecycle cancellation through Stream.Context()
  • disconnect detection through write/flush errors

It deliberately does not include a built-in hub, topic router, replay
store, auth layer, metrics endpoint, or external pub/sub bridge. Those
features are useful, but they are application-specific and better suited
for recipes, contrib packages, or user code built around this primitive.

Background

This follows the discussion and review history from:

The main direction from review was to keep Fiber core focused on the SSE
protocol and streaming lifecycle, rather than shipping a full pub/sub
framework in middleware.

API

app.Get("/events", sse.New(sse.Config{
    Handler: func(c fiber.Ctx, stream *sse.Stream) error {
        return stream.Event(sse.Event{
            Name: "message",
            Data: fiber.Map{"message": "hello"},
        })
    },
}))

middleware/sse/sse.go (1)

194-220: Optional: harden stopHeartbeat against double-invocation.

The returned closure performs close(stop), which panics if called twice. Today it's only invoked from a single deferred call site, so this is fine — but a sync.Once (or already-closed sentinel) would make the helper resilient against future refactors that might call it from multiple places.

♻️ Proposed refactor
 func (s *Stream) startHeartbeat(interval time.Duration) func() {
     if interval <= 0 {
         return nil
     }

     stop := make(chan struct{})
     go func() {
         ticker := time.NewTicker(interval)
         defer ticker.Stop()
         for {
             select {
             case <-ticker.C:
                 if err := s.Comment(""); err != nil {
                     return
                 }
             case <-stop:
                 return
             case <-s.Done():
                 return
             }
         }
     }()

-    return func() {
-        close(stop)
-    }
+    var once sync.Once
+    return func() {
+        once.Do(func() { close(stop) })
+    }
 }

middleware/sse/sse.go (1)

198-227: Heartbeat goroutine is not joined on stop — residual late-error window remains.

stopHeartbeat only closes the stop channel; it does not wait for the goroutine to exit. With defer order stopHeartbeat → closeStream → OnClose, the heartbeat goroutine can still be mid-s.Comment("") (or about to enter it) while OnClose reads stream.Err() on line 53. If the final tick's write fails and latches s.err after that read, the disconnect error is still missed by OnClose. The mutex serializes writes, so there's no data corruption — only a narrow observability gap.

Joining the goroutine before OnClose runs would close the gap deterministically:

♻️ Optional: join the heartbeat goroutine on stop
 func (s *Stream) startHeartbeat(interval time.Duration) func() {
 	if interval <= 0 {
 		return nil
 	}

 	stop := make(chan struct{})
 	var stopOnce sync.Once
+	done := make(chan struct{})
 	go func() {
+		defer close(done)
 		ticker := time.NewTicker(interval)
 		defer ticker.Stop()
 		for {
 			select {
 			case <-ticker.C:
 				if err := s.Comment(""); err != nil {
 					return
 				}
 			case <-stop:
 				return
 			case <-s.Done():
 				return
 			}
 		}
 	}()

 	return func() {
 		stopOnce.Do(func() {
 			close(stop)
 		})
+		<-done
 	}
 }
